According to the American Association of Periodontology, roughly 178 million Americans are missing at least one tooth by age 35. Dental implants boast a remarkable success rate of over 95%, making them a reliable option for regaining both function and aesthetics.
Setting the Stage for Success: Pre-Treatment Preparation
Before diving into the implant procedure itself, a thorough consultation with your dentist is crucial. This initial appointment involves:
Comprehensive Examination: Your dentist will meticulously examine your mouth, including your jawbone health and remaining teeth. X-rays or 3D scans may be necessary to assess bone density and suitability for implant placement.
Treatment Plan Development: Working collaboratively, you and your dentist will create a personalized treatment plan that addresses your specific needs and goals. This plan may include preparatory procedures like tooth extractions or bone grafting if necessary.
Understanding Risks and Benefits: Open communication is key! Your dentist will discuss the potential risks and benefits associated with dental implants, ensuring you have all the information to make an informed decision.
The Implant Process: A Collaborative Effort
The implant procedure itself is typically performed by a skilled oral surgeon. Here’s a simplified breakdown:
Implant Placement: A small titanium screw, the implant itself, is surgically inserted into your jawbone. This acts as the artificial tooth root. Healing time allows the implant to fuse with the jawbone in a process called osseointegration.
Abutment Attachment: After a successful healing period, a small connector piece called an abutment is attached to the implant. This serves as the foundation for the final restoration, like a crown or bridge.
Final Restoration: The final restoration, whether a crown, bridge, or denture, is securely attached to the abutment, completing the implant process and revealing your brand new smile!
Ensuring Longevity: Post-Treatment Care
Your commitment to good oral hygiene is paramount for the long-term success of your dental implants. Here are some key aftercare practices:
Meticulous Brushing and Flossing: Maintain excellent oral hygiene by brushing twice daily with a soft-bristled toothbrush and flossing regularly. Pay particular attention to the area around the implant to remove plaque and debris.
Regular Dental Visits: Schedule regular dental checkups and cleanings with your dentist. These appointments allow for professional cleaning and monitoring of your implant health.
Lifestyle Modifications: Smoking cessation and a healthy diet rich in vitamins and minerals contribute significantly to optimal healing and long-term implant success.
